National Hotline Numbers 

National Hotline Numbers 

If you need immediate help for meth addiction, national hotlines provide free and confidential support 24/7. Whether you’re struggling with meth dependency or mental health challenges, trained professionals are ready to assist. Reach out today for guidance, crisis intervention, and treatment resources.

  • SAMHSA’s National Helpline: 1-800-662-HELP (4357)
  • National Drug Helpline: 1-844-289-0879
  • National Suicide Prevention Lifeline: 1-800-273-8255 (also offers addiction resources

        Expectations When Speaking With a Meth Addiction Hotline Representative

        When calling an addiction hotline number in Nashville, TN, you can expect confidential, judgment-free support from trained professionals. They will listen to your concerns, provide crisis intervention, and guide you toward treatment options. To better understand your situation, they may ask specific questions about your meth use, withdrawal symptoms, and overall health. Here are some questions they may ask.

        Immediate Safety and Personal Needs

        Immediate Safety and Personal Needs

        When you call a meth addiction hotline, the representative’s first priority is your immediate safety. They will ask urgent questions to assess your condition and provide the right level of support. Answering honestly helps them connect you with the appropriate crisis intervention and medical care if needed.

        • Are you safe right now?: The representative will check if you are in immediate danger or an unsafe environment due to meth abuse, withdrawal symptoms, or related issues.
        • Have you or anyone else been hurt?: If you or someone around you has been injured due to methamphetamine addiction or illicit meth use, the free methamphetamine hotline can help you find urgent assistance.
        • Do you have thoughts of harming yourself or others?: If you are experiencing mental fog from meth use, severe distress, or suicidal thoughts, the representative will provide emotional support and crisis intervention.
        • Do you need emergency medical attention?: If you are facing a risk of overdose, withdrawal complications, or other health issues, the representative can direct you to immediate help or emergency services.
                Meth Abuse and Addictions

                Meth Abuse and Addictions

                When calling a meth addiction hotline, the representative will ask about your meth use history to better understand your situation and provide the right support. These questions help assess your level of dependency, withdrawal symptoms, and treatment needs, ensuring you get the most effective resources for recovery.

                • How long have you been consuming meth, and how frequently do you use it?: They need to understand your history of illicit meth use and whether your pattern of use has increased over time.
                • How much meth do you typically consume, and how often?: This helps them determine the severity of meth dependency and the potential risk of overdose or long-term effects.
                • Have you experienced any withdrawal symptoms from meth?: If you’ve had symptoms like meth cravings, mental fog, or physical discomfort, they can discuss treatment options to manage withdrawal safely.
                • Have you ever sought treatment for meth addiction before?: Knowing whether you’ve attempted rehab or counseling helps them suggest the most effective next steps for your recovery.
